Key Insights

  • Jannik Sinner defeated Alexander Zverev 6-1, 6-2 in the Madrid Open final.
  • Sinner is the first player to win five consecutive ATP Masters 1000 titles, including Paris, Indian Wells, Miami, Monte-Carlo, and Madrid.
  • This win marks Sinner's 23rd consecutive match victory.
  • Sinner is aiming to break Novak Djokovic's record of six Masters 1000 titles in a single season and can complete the Career Golden Masters at the upcoming Rome Masters.
  • Zverev acknowledged the significant gap between Sinner and the rest of the competition.

In-Depth Analysis

Jannik Sinner's victory at the Madrid Open underscores his unparalleled dominance in men's tennis. His relentless shotmaking and unwavering focus were on full display as he dismantled Alexander Zverev in a swift 56 minutes. This win is not just another title; it's a testament to Sinner's dedication, sacrifice, and the strength of his team.

Sinner's path to victory in Madrid included wins against Benjamin Bonzi, Elmer Moller, Cameron Norrie, Rafael Jodar, and Arthur Fils, losing only one set throughout the tournament. His ability to maintain such a high level of performance consistently sets him apart from his peers.

With Carlos Alcaraz sidelined, the gap between Sinner and the rest of the field is notably wide. Sinner's current ranking points stand at 14,350, a significant lead over Zverev's 5,805. This reflects Sinner's consistent performance and ability to win crucial matches.

FAQ

How many Masters 1000 titles has Jannik Sinner won?

Jannik Sinner has won nine Masters 1000 titles, with five of them being consecutive.

What record did Jannik Sinner break with his Madrid Open win?

He became the first player in history to win five consecutive ATP Masters 1000 titles.

What is the Career Golden Masters?

The Career Golden Masters is achieved when a player wins all nine active Masters 1000 tournaments. Novak Djokovic is the only player to have completed it twice.
